OpenVPN vs WireGuard: Which protocol is best?
OpenVPN was first released in May 2001. Although the PPTP protocol had been around for five years already at this point, OpenVPN became popular because it offered stronger encryption without too much of a drop in speed. The 10 Best Open Source VPN Apps
Delving deeper into this software, OpenVPN allows users to deploy authentication, encryption, and certification features found in the OpenSSL library for security. Other than that, courtesy of this app, you will also be able to deal with dynamic IP addresses and DHCP.
